扫二维码与项目经理沟通
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流
1、你读取的时候不是要用到流么?你用字符流fileinputstreamRead或bufferRead中的.readline(方法一行一行读,自己用一个自定义变量int i ,i++计数就行了。
创新互联专业为企业提供秦州网站建设、秦州做网站、秦州网站设计、秦州网站制作等企业网站建设、网页设计与制作、秦州企业网站模板建站服务,十多年秦州做网站经验,不只是建网站,更提供有价值的思路和整体网络服务。
2、BufferReader 的readLine,可以读取一行,定义个变量,计数即可。
3、在C盘新建文件txt,输入任意字符,如下图:编写java代码。
4、参数:rows - 行数 = 0 columns - 列数 = 0 这个里面设置的rows,可以通过getRows()这个方法获取到的。
5、其中第一个方法中的locator中包含了行号信息。
6、一般的需求就用java的io 包里的 BufferedReader缓存一下,效率还算可以,更高的性能要求,读N行或后N行,可以看看java.nio包里的东西。
行结束符不一致:文件内容中的每一行应该以一种行结束符来标记行末尾,如“\n”或“\r\n”。文件存在复合行结束符的情况,如“\r\n”和“\n”混用,可能导致读取时行数不正确。
类的代码行数没有特定的行数限制规范。根据实际情况决定。对于经常使用的java类,代码行数应该尽可能的少,这样能减少java类的加载时间,减少内存频繁占用和回收。如果类过大,java类加载会耗时并且占用内存大。
看过几千行的代码,目前还没遇到一个java类代码行数超出的问题,不过经常用的java类的代码行数越少越好,尽量让方法独立,功能独立,加载java类是需要花时间的,合理分配最好。
以上DeadLock类是一个死锁的例子,假使在我们不知情的情况下,运行DeadLock后,发现等了N久都没有在屏幕打印线程完成信息。这个时候我们就可以使用jps查看该程序的jpid值和使用jstack来生产堆栈结果问题。
%for(int i=0;in;i++){ %=i+1% %=i+2% ...%=i+N% } n是行数,N是列数。
1、1要将项目打包成jar文件,方法很多,可以用Eclipse自带的打包工具Ant打包,也可以用Eclipse的Export生成jar。经过尝试后,我不推荐用Ant打包,因为要自己编写xml脚本语言,还要增加一些外部的jar,所以我打了好几次都没打成。
2、把自己编写的java程序变成jar可执行文件的步骤如下:最简单直接的方法,选择想打包的程序,右键export...选择Runnable Jar file。(即可执行的Jar包)选择程序的主类,就是还有Main函数的类。点Finish即可。
3、通过eclipse工具生成jar文件。选择你的项目点右键导出即可。通过jar命令。
4、右键文件,点击导出(Export);选择Java文件夹下的JAR file,点击next;在JAR file后面的 文本框 中选择导出的位置;接下来全部点击next;直到最后一个页面时点击finish;完成。
5、java多个类文件可以使用Myeclipse来打包成jar包,首先打开Myeclipse创建一个java项目,然后把类文件导入到项目下,然后右键点击项目名,选择Export导出,选择jar包导出,然后选择导在哪个目录下即可。
6、test.jar |-- META-INF | `-- MANIFEST.MF `-- test `--Test.class 创建可执行的 JAR 文件包 制作一个可执行的 JAR 文件包来发布你的程序是 JAR 文件包最典型的用法。
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流